Abstract:
The present invention discloses a method for non-invasively detecting EGFR gene mutations in subjects, comprising the following steps: designing primers according to EGFR gene exons; extracting plasma DNAs in subjects; connecting the extracted plasma DNAs with tagging linkers; PCR pre-amplifying the tagging linkers connected plasma DNAs; cyclising the pre-amplified DNAs to obtain cyclised DNAs; PCR amplifying the cyclised DNAs using the designed primers; and high throughput sequencing the PCR amplified product and analyzing the EGFR gene mutations. The present invention also discloses a corresponding kit.
